Etiquette

Etiquette should always come from underlying principals which are the source of appropriate behavior. It is important to know what is expected of you in any situation. How to do it, on the other hand, calls into play your personal style and personality. Etiquette is defined by the rules we live by, established over time as society evolves as a way of creating civility in the workplace and social situations.
